You know, the material in this course isn't that complicated.  But our prof presented it in such a way that the overall picture and concepts were completely skipped in lieu of attention to little details.

We had six long assignments (approx. 10 questions each), a brutal midterm (which I failed miserably) and a final.  In the end, I managed to scrape by with a 'B' - this is because the final was open-book/open-notes.

Important hint:  Most of the final exam questions were taken straight from examples done in class.  So attend EVERY DAMN CLASS and take good notes.  In other words, spend more time taking good notes than trying to listen to what is being said.  It might be your saving grace.
